## Deployment

Welcome aboard! We're carving the user module out of the Bramblewick monolith into its own service, Userlane. Deploys are boring on purpose: push a tag, the Copperfen pipeline does the rest. The monolith still proxies auth calls during the transition, so don't panic if you see double traffic. Before your first deploy, make sure Userlane boots with the configuration values below.

settings of yawif-yafop:
[druys]
port = 9000
region = south-3
host = druys.zemvarsoft.internal
team = frador
timeout_ms = 3000
retries = 4

Handover Note — From Director Maelis Torvane to Director Rulon Aske

Branch managers should be aware that the hiring freeze in the Calderis Logistics Division remains in effect through the next two quarters. All open requisitions have been paused, and exceptions require written approval from the divisional steering group. Please handle staff questions with care and avoid speculation about timelines. Rulon will assume oversight of exception reviews from Monday. The rationale behind the freeze is outlined in the note below.

internal memo for tagef-hadup: Gross margin on Ulaath came in at 15 percent against a plan of 5 percent. Only 7 of the 120 pilot accounts renewed Ulaath, so a churn review is set for October 15.

**Q: My plugin's counts don't match after the nightly inventory reconciliation job — what gives?**

A: The Stockwright reconciler on the Bintally platform runs at 02:00 and locks adjustments for about ten minutes, so mid-run writes get deferred. If your plugin needs to replay deferred deltas, pull them from the staging ledger after the lock clears. To unseal the sandbox replay vault for testing, enter the recovery passphrase below.

strongbox words: druiel-frador-brieth-druys-fenys-zorwyn-zorael